The Neenah Joint School District (NJSD) Instructional Technology Department is focused on supporting our classrooms in preparing every student for college, career, military service and/or community contributions. The NJSD Instructional Technology Department continues to explore meaningful and educationally relevant applications of instructional technology to impact teaching and learning in our schools. We continue to learn more about the importance of focusing on the “why” of instructional technology. This learning instructs the NJSD Information & Technology Plan with goals tied to instructional practices, student learning and foundational technology applications.

Students at NJSD have a variety of opportunities to experience educational technology at its best! All students in grades 6-12 are issued a Chromebook computer for use both at school and at home. Students in grades K-5 are all issued individual iPad tablets. Every 4K classroom has a set of iPad tablets available to use in class every day.

Foundational” applications at NJSD include a student information system (Infinite Campus); a learning management system (Schoology); productivity software (G Suite) and a data warehouse (eduCLIMBER). These digital tools provide access to instructional resources and software from both District-issued computers as well as through most personal devices with Internet access.
